Today, just tested the X50 flagship at Bayan Lepas, Penang. I also confirmed my order for the flagship. According to the SA, the center itself already achieve 200 confirmed ordered up to-date, for my order here expected around Mar-2021 for delivery date. (I booked on 19-Oct). Not sure I should be worry, the auto parking does not work on this morning, seem like front sensors got issue. Seems Proton's quality for 1st batch is still not up to level. On the positive side, the car is really fun to drive. Coming from old cars like Peugeot 2007, Myvi (1st gen), Honda City -VTEC with pedal shift; I would said it is very responsive and powerful. Feeling is like driving a sport car performance (I only drove around 70 to 120km/h in a short range). Then also drove the X70 for comparison, 1st impression, the front view seem lower than X50. Maybe due X50 seat is being adjust to higher, the X70 also feel like seeing in wider angle. On my noob driving comparison (around 70-100km/h), the sport mode on X70 is just like the X50 on normal mode. For ECO mode on X70, I have to agree it is abit sluggish, while X50 is still good for my comfort. When come to X50 sport mode, it is damn fun with those raw power, I do feel more like driving a sport car kind of power. Then on the comfort level, I don't significant better with X70 on city. Perhaps better when running on highway due to more solid and heavy car. No doubt here X70 is a notch better NVH and interior look more classy than sporty X50. On different perspective here, one distinct different for me is the braking, X50 is very responsive (braking according to how hard your foot pressing) and you don't really feel like any jerking alike or lagging alike here when compare to X70. While both braking is responsive, X70 is much more heavier, my psychology feeling is the car is leaning forward when braking. Besides the driving performance here, overall X50 flagship is my choice over X70 executive. Power, safety and size are my major preferences here which X50 is better. X70 do feel more executive car (like my old Peugeot vs. Honda City), interior is classy, but to me a bit boring for my preference. Dual tone with the floating screen and simplify in buttons attracted me more and also the bucket seat does make your feel more secure during cornering. Lastly, I think X50 on long term maintenance cost would be lower than X70 (at least on globally X50/Binyue/Coolray volume is higher than X70/Boyue). However it is also half toward the Volvo XC40 maintenance cost It is getting too long here, thanks for reading. Just my 2-cents. Seng89, crystalclearlah, and 3 others liked this post
